Air Jordan XII – Flu Game – November 2009

With the recent release of the black nubuck Air Jordan XII and the upcoming Rising Sun edition, fans of the 12th installment of the Air Jordan series have a lot to be excited about. In addition to those versions, there will be another familiar colorway making its way back to stores soon. The “Flu Game” edition of the Air Jordan XII received its nickname because Mike was wearing them when he scored 38 points against the Utah Jazz in the 1997 playoffs, despite the fact that he was playing with a bad case of the flu. To commemorate the performance, this Retro version of the Flu Game Air Jordan XII will feature the year (97) and his scoring total (38) as well as a cartoon sick face placed between the laces on the tongue.
